A popular standalone forum setup uses https://www.phpbb.com Check the footers of forums that you like and follow the link to the makers.

I develop Joomla CMS websites and if clients want a forum added I set them up with https://www.kunena.org so they can have the same log-in avoiding the need for Battlefront sales & community's two separate logins.

See what your hosting package cpanel / Softaculous has as options for convenient installation.
